GULF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2016 in Review
14 of the 3,748 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in WisdomTree Middle East Dividend Fund (GULF) for Q3 2016, worth a combined $5.79M — up 36% from $4.26M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 3 funds opened new GULF positions and 2 closed out — a net gain of 1 holder — while 2 added to existing stakes and 2 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Susquehanna International Group, adding an estimated $754K. The largest seller was Cambridge Investment Research Advisors, exiting entirely with an estimated $197K sold.
